R.W.Hamming developed the Hamming coding … WebDec 27, 2024 · Algorithm Overview. Around 1947 Richard W. Hamming developed technique for detecting and correcting single bit errors in transmitted data. His technique requires that three parity bits (or check bits) be transmitted with every four data bits. The algorithm is called a (7, 4) code, because it requires seven bits to encoded four bits of data. Web5 rows · Oct 12, 2024 · Encode a binary word 11001 into the even parity hamming code. WebMay 22, 2024 · The valid code words 110, 000, and 101 are all a Hamming distance of one away. The Hamming distance of an entire code is equal to the minimum Hamming distance between any two valid codewords. In this case, using the graph, we can see the Hamming distance of this code is two. WebMore Trivial Examples We will see some nontrivial MDS codes later, but first consider the binary Hamming code of order r. This is a [2r - 1, 2r - r-1] linear code with minimum distance 3. In the case r = 2, this is an MDS code, but it is a trivial one (a [3,1]-code). Two distinct codewords differ in at least three bits. تبدیل گرم بر مول به لیترWebThe Hamming distance between two equal-length strings of symbols is the number of positions at which the corresponding symbols are different. Examples. The symbols may be letters, bits, or decimal digits, among other possibilities. For example, the Hamming distance between: "ka rol in" and "ka thr in" is 3.
